Final answer:
The picture area on a square television screen that is 22 inches on each side is 484 square inches.
Explanation:
The picture area on a square television screen can be determined by calculating the area of the square. The area of a square is found by multiplying the length of one side by the length of another side. In this case, since the television screen is 22 inches on each side, the picture area would be 22 inches multiplied by 22 inches, which equals 484 square inches.
